Detailed information on the greenlight power laser
The greenlight laser is in direct
competition with BPH treatment procedures. Methods of thermotherapy,
such as TUNA, TUMT and others, have been used particularly often
in the past. However, these methods have some key disadvantages
compared to the green laser approach.
